8 === Configuration changes in 1.29 ===
9 * Default cookie expiration time has been reduced to 30 days. Login cookie
10 expiration time is kept at 180 days.
11 * A new configuration variable has been added: $wgCookieSetOnAutoblock. This
12 determines whether to set a cookie when a user is autoblocked. Doing so means
13 that a blocked user, even after logging out and moving to a new IP address,
14 will still be blocked.
15 * The resetpassword right and associated password reset capture feature has
16 been removed.
17 * The $error parameter to the EmailUser hook should be set to a Status object
18 or boolean false. This should be compatible with at least MediaWiki 1.23 if
19 not earlier. Returning a raw HTML string is now deprecated.
20 * The $message parameter to the ApiCheckCanExecute hook should be set to an
21 ApiMessage. This is compatible with MediaWiki 1.27 and later. Returning a
22 code for ApiBase::parseMsg() will no longer work.
23 * ApiBase::$messageMap is no longer public. Code attempting to access it will
24 result in a PHP fatal error.
25 * $wgUserEmailUseReplyTo is now true by default to work around restrictive DMARC
26 policies.
27 * Subpages are now enabled by default in the Template namespace. Set
28 $wgNamespacesWithSubpages[NS_TEMPLATE] to false to keep the old behavior.
29 * $wgRunJobsAsync is now false by default (T142751). This change only affects
30 wikis with $wgJobRunRate > 0.
31 * A temporary feature flag, $wgDisableUserGroupExpiry, is provided to disable
32 new features that rely on the schema changes to the user_groups table. This
33 feature flag will likely be removed before 1.29 is released.
34 * (T158474) "Unknown user" has been added to $wgReservedUsernames.
35 * (T156983) $wgRateLimitsExcludedIPs now accepts CIDR ranges as well as single IPs.

37 === New features in 1.29 ===
38 * (T5233) A cookie can now be set when a user is autoblocked, to track that user
39 if they move to a new IP address. This is disabled by default.
40 * Added ILocalizedException interface to standardize the use of localized
41 exceptions, largely so the API can handle them more sensibly.
42 * Blocks created automatically by MediaWiki, such as for configured proxies or
43 dnsbls, are now indicated as such and use a new i18n message when displayed.
44 * Added new $wgHTTPImportTimeout setting. Sets timeout for
45 downloading the XML dump during a transwiki import in seconds.
46 * Parser limit report is now available in machine-readable format to JavaScript
47 via mw.config.get('wgPageParseReport').
48 * Added $wgSoftBlockRanges, to allow for automatically blocking anonymous edits
49 from certain IP ranges (e.g. private IPs).
50 * (T59603) Added new magic word {{PAGELANGUAGE}} which returns the language code
51 of the page being parsed.
52 * HTML5 form validation attributes will no longer be suppressed. Originally
53 browsers had poor support for them, but modern browsers handle them fine.
54 This might affect some forms that used them and only worked because the
55 attributes were not actually being set.
56 * Expiry times can now be specified when users are added to user groups.

77 === Action API changes in 1.29 ===
78 * Submitting sensitive authentication request parameters to action=login,
79 action=clientlogin, action=createaccount, action=linkaccount, and
80 action=changeauthenticationdata in the query string is now an error. They
81 should be submitted in the POST body instead.
82 * The capture option for action=resetpassword has been removed
83 * action=clearhasmsg now requires a POST.
84 * (T47843) API errors and warnings may be requested in non-English languages
85 using the new 'errorformat', 'errorlang', and 'errorsuselocal' parameters.
86 * API error codes may have changed. Most notably, errors from modules using
87 parameter prefixes (e.g. all query submodules) will no longer be prefixed.
88 * ApiPageSet-using modules will report the 'invalidreason' using the specified
89 'errorformat'.
90 * action=emailuser may return a "Warnings" status, and now returns 'warnings' and
91 'errors' subelements (as applicable) instead of 'message'.
92 * action=imagerotate returns an 'errors' subelement rather than 'errormessage'.
93 * action=move now reports errors when moving the talk page as an array under
94 key 'talkmove-errors', rather than using 'talkmove-error-code' and
95 'talkmove-error-info'. The format for subpage move errors has also changed.
96 * action=revisiondelete no longer includes a "rendered" property on warnings
97 and errors for each item. Use errorformat=wikitext if you're wanting parsed
98 output.
99 * action=rollback no longer returns a "messageHtml" property. Use
100 errorformat=html if you're wanting HTML formatting of error messages.
101 * action=upload now reports optional stash failures as an array under key
102 'stasherrors' rather than a 'stashfailed' text string.
103 * action=watch reports 'errors' and 'warnings' instead of a single 'error', and
104 no longer returns a 'message' on success.
105 * Added action=validatepassword to validate passwords for the account creation
106 and password change forms.
107 * action=purge now requires a POST.

132 === Languages updated in 1.29 ===
133
134 MediaWiki supports over 350 languages. Many localisations are updated
135 regularly. Below only new and removed languages are listed, as well as
136 changes to languages because of Phabricator reports.
137
138 * Based as always on linguistic studies on intelligibility and language
139 knowledge by geography, language fallbacks have been expanded. When a
140 translation is missing in the user's preferred interface language, the
141 corresponding translation for the fallback language will be used instead.
142 English will only be used as last resort when there are no translations.
143 Some configurations (such as date formats and gender namespaces) have also
144 been updated when using the fallback language's configuration was inadequate.
145 The new or reinstated language fallbacks are (after cs ↔ sk in 1.28):
146 ca ↔ oc; hsb ↔ dsb; io → eo; mdf → ru; pnt → el; roa-tara → it; rup → ro;
147 sh → bs, sr-el, hr.
148 * (T155957) Talk Namespaces for Javanese language (jv) have been updated.
149
150 ==== No fallback for Ukrainian ====
151 * (T39314) The fallback from Ukrainian to Russian was removed. The Ukrainian
152 language will now use the default fallback language: English. When a translation
153 to Ukrainian is not available, an English string will be shown.

245 == Compatibility ==
246
247 MediaWiki 1.29 requires PHP 5.5.9 or later. There is experimental support for
248 HHVM 3.6.5 or later.
249
250 MySQL is the recommended DBMS. PostgreSQL or SQLite can also be used, but
251 support for them is somewhat less mature. There is experimental support for
252 Oracle and Microsoft SQL Server.
253
254 The supported versions are:
255
256 * MySQL 5.0.3 or later
257 * PostgreSQL 8.3 or later
258 * SQLite 3.3.7 or later
259 * Oracle 9.0.1 or later
260 * Microsoft SQL Server 2005 (9.00.1399)
261
262 == Upgrading ==
263
264 1.29 has several database changes since 1.28, and will not work without schema
265 updates. Note that due to changes to some very large tables like the revision
266 table, the schema update may take quite long (minutes on a medium sized site,
267 many hours on a large site).
268
269 If upgrading from before 1.11, and you are using a wiki as a commons
270 repository, make sure that it is updated as well. Otherwise, errors may arise
271 due to database schema changes.
272
273 If upgrading from before 1.7, you may want to run refreshLinks.php to ensure
274 new database fields are filled with data.
275
276 If you are upgrading from MediaWiki 1.4.x or earlier, you should upgrade to
277 1.5 first. The upgrade script maintenance/upgrade1_5.php has been removed
278 with MediaWiki 1.21.
